The emotional core of the episode belongs to Jo Wilson. Her decision to track down her birth mother is a long-overdue arc that feels grounded and earned. The buildup—the DNA test, the nerves, and finally finding her mother’s address—is handled with a delicate tension that honors Jo's difficult history in the foster system. The "love triangle" (if we can still call it that) begins to settle here. While DeLuca and Meredith are officially a go, Link’s presence remains a refreshing change of pace. He isn't the brooding, "dark and twisty" archetype; he’s a "nice guy" who actually stays nice even when he doesn't get the girl.
